How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Knoxville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Knoxville Studio Apartments | $1,304 | $850 | $1,949 |
| Knoxville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,545 | $800 | $4,100 |
| Knoxville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,727 | $799 | $5,187 |
| Knoxville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,029 | $699 | $4,155 |
| Knoxville 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,634 | $720 | $3,516 |
| Knoxville 5 Bedroom Apartments | $1,302 | $799 | $2,663 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Knoxville Apartments with Parking
What is the Cheapest Parking apartment in Knoxville?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Knoxville with Parking is at Pine Ridge Apartments listed at $505.
How much is the average rent for Knoxville Apartments with Parking?
The average rent for a Apartment in Knoxville with Parking is $1,590.
What is the largest Knoxville Apartment for rent with Parking?
Today's Apartment with Parking and the most square footage in Knoxville is a 2,340 square feet unit starting from $1,484 at Eagle Pointe Apartment Homes.
What is the average size for Knoxville Apartments for rent with Parking?
The average size for a rental with Parking in Knoxville is currently at 752 sq ft.
